The Taleggio Experiment

The decision to rent the School of Artisan Food was made, a recipe was researched, whilst attending a course there, I was able to work out what equipment we’d need and finally our dates rolled around.  Rose purchased containers, filled them with milk and sent them off with a refrigerated courier.  I drove myself off to the School of Artisan Food and got ready to receive milk.
I spent a day sanitising equipment and writing up a HACCP plan for our trial production and the following day was in bright and early for the milk to arrive.
Taleggio is an interesting make from my point of view, in that it uses thermophilic bacteria as a starter culture and yet doesn’t use the temperatures at which thermophilic bacteria tend to work best.  Like all washed rinds, the curd doesn’t want to acidify very much and it wants to retain a calcium rich, pliant structure.  The thermophilic bacteria therefore are used precisely because they will start working but as the temperature of the make cools off when the cheeses are in their moulds, they will stop going, the acidity will level out and won’t develop further.  This in theory and coupled with curd washing, should mean that the cheeses remain pliant with their moisture locked within the curd structure and soften when ripe to a gloriously oozing texture.  That is the theory anyway.

Within this, of course, there are many parameters to play with.  So many, in fact, that I wish we were in full production right now in some ways so I could be happily making cheese day after day, tinkering with a whole multitude of variables.  Would a degree or 2 more or less in terms of temperature affect the rennet set and the texture as the cheese matures?  How would the flavour and acidity be affected if I remove a bit less whey at curd washing?  What if I add in more starter cultures at stirring?  What if I stir for longer?  That’s not even getting started on how much starter we need to use to work with our milk and how much rennet will get me a 15 minute flocculation and 45 minute hardening time (which, I believe, is what I’m aiming for).
First challenge and challenge not yet overcome at that, is the quantity of starter.  There are no hard and fast rules for this of course because the amount of starter you use is entirely related to the numbers of lactic acid bacteria in your milk.  Thinking back to my Holker Farm days and remembering the drainage battles we had balancing acidity and calcium, I figured that if I wanted to have a slow acid development, even though I was using thermophilic bacteria this time rather than mesophilic ones, I should be using pretty small quantities of starter.  In retrospect, I’m not sure that was the case, but you live and learn.  I remembered that when I left Holker, we were using tiny quantities of bulk starter, having been advised to drop to around 0.025% and before that had been using still pretty tiny quantities at 0.05%.  I decided to start at the higher of these values, having made up a yoghurt culture in skimmed milk the night before and incubated it overnight.  Yoghurt cultures, for those who didn’t realise, are thermophilic bacteria.
Now, at this stage, the benefit of recording values of acidity began to hit home.  In all my time at Holker, we never recorded a pH.  The pH meter had broken before I arrived and they are very expensive bits of kit to replace.  We took titratable acidity of course but the TA of our starter cultures which I took every so often, are hard to correlate with that of this yoghurt because of the buffering factor.  Our starters at Holker were made up in sheeps milk, which is high in protein – it can be up to 3 times that of cows milk.  My yoghurt cultures were made up in UHT skimmed cows milk.  As you all no doubt remember from the pH and Titratable acidity post last autumn, protein captures Hydroxl ions (OH-) when you add the alkaline solution looking for a pink colour produced by its reaction with the indicator, phenolphthalein.  This distorts the correlation between acid and pH because it is non-uniform.  The more protein the milk has, the more Hydroxyl ions it can capture and the more Sodium Hydroxide needs to be added before a reaction with the indicator will register.  In other words the TA value will be higher in sheeps milk than in cows milk just down to the protein.  In fact, at Holker when we began making cows milk and sheeps milk cheese side by side, we noticed a huge difference when recording the TA at 24hours (or thereabouts) between the two.  Our sheeps milk St James regularly recorded 80-90 ’D while the cows milk Brother Davids struggled to reach 40’D.  You would think that the majority of the protein in the sheeps milk had been locked up in the curd by then but just as the milk is higher in protein, so is the whey and so the titratable acidities ended up being quite dramatically different.
Anyway, returning to the matter in hand and hope I didn’t lose too many non techno cheese geeks along the way.  There was no point, to my mind, trying to correlate vaguely remembered TA values of starter culture with a yoghurt I had just made as I didn’t have any of those values recorded for reference.  So I took a pH reading of the starter and was conscious it was more acidic than my notes from Ivan Larcher’s course suggested was ideal (pH 5 – to make sure you catch the bacteria while they are multiplying happily and before the lactic acid they have produced can denature them and kill them off), but otherwise didn’t have much to relate it to.
On the first trial, 0.05% in quantity was added to 50 litres milk, the milk was heated to 34’C, rennet added at the appropriate pH change and I filled my pot of water to look out for flocculation times.  The flocculation happened right on time, the hardening more or less followed the pattern it was supposed to.  I pre-cut, then cut to hazelnut size (more or less – it’s a bit hard to use a cutting harp designed for a big vat in a 50 litre tub), let if settle, took off the 25% whey, added back the appropriate quantity of water at 32C, added some starter back in for flavour and stirred.  The recipe was one I’d found online and frankly has already been adapted.  At the time, I queried curd washing with Ivan Larcher and he replied
‘Good luck settling the pH at 5.2 without it.’
Later on, I asked for clarification on quantities and adjusting those parameters only to be told that it’s an industrial technique and he didn’t recommend me doing it.  I have therefore stopped.
However I was doing so on this trial make, and at every stage, I was recording pH on the spreadsheet Ivan had emailed me after our Blue Cheese course so that it would track the pH curve.  Unfortunately my pH curve didn’t curve.  It was more of a wobbly straight line.   Short of leaving the whole thing for 24 hours to acidify on its own, there wasn’t much I could do but proceed, pre-draining the curd on a mat and then filling the moulds with the drained curd pieces and turning, turning, turning throughout the afternoon.

They looked pretty convincingly like cheeses.  They were draining.  But who knows what was going on below the surface without much acidification.  The problem is, all sorts of other bacteria could be enjoying the quantities of lactose and developing to undesirable results.  Unfortunately despite doubling the starter cultures the following day, the same acidification pattern followed.  Evidently at Holker Farm the starter culture had very minimal effect and acidification was largely governed by the lactic acid bacteria naturally present in the sheep and cows milk.  Further unfortunately, I already knew from a lactofermentation we had done a week or so earlier when Rose drove up (bringing a bottle of milk with her) to SAF to meet Ivan and me after one of the days of the course had finished, that we didn’t have a lot of strong lactic acid bacteria in our milk at the moment and that other things tended to become dominant.  To say I was nervous of the test results we would get from milk and curd samples would be an understatement.
I left SAF; the samples headed to the lab; we waited for the results.  As I had feared, without enough lactic acid bacteria from the starter or naturally present in the milk itself, enteros and pseudomonas had had a field day.  Staph. aureus hadn’t done so badly either.

After a couple of weeks, I drove to SAF to collect the unfortunate cheeses.  I did not have high hopes to be honest, particularly as one of them had pancaked overnight and collapsed – a bit of a surprise for me and also for Lee Anna.
However, I had known, that I had more cheese than I was expecting, which I suspected meant they were too moist.  This raises the likelihood of crazy things happening during maturation.  What I didn’t know however until I began to think and mull it over was that those rather too healthy pseudomonas might also have played a part in this too.  Pseudomonas, as I had discovered thanks to the very knowledgeable Paul Thomas, are caseolytic (they eat casein).  Could that mean that they might increase the speed and amount of protein breakdown in our cheeses?  One quick email and a reply later and yes, by no means the only factor but, if there were large numbers of pseudomonas, then there was much more chance of pancaked gooey cheeses that fall apart.
All in all, I wasn’t sure what I would find at SAF but although one batch had fallen to pieces, the other did seem to be holding some shape and smelled convincingly washed rind.  Not the best behaved of washed rind, I’ll admit, but I’ve smelled worse in my time.  We tasted one of them and to my surprise there wasn’t a strongly bitter flavour that I was expecting due to the pseudomonas, in fact the predominant flavours were beery, yeasty and fruity with a hint of meaty and savoury in the background and perhaps just a touch of the bitterness on the rind but certainly not overpowering.
Now let’s be clear, it’s not the flavour profile I want but then again, the recipe didn’t work, so for it to have turned out to be not only edible but while a bit raucous, actually not too bad, was a definite bonus.  That said, a valuable lesson was learned for Cheese Trial no 2: use a hell of a lot more starter!

Cheesery on Wheels

Somewhere around February as we were delayed in our site planning permission by the Highways Agency and considering renting an industrial unit, Rose’s mother asked
‘Why don’t you just try and make a few cheeses?’
Although we had no site in which to make cheese, we both loved the idea and began to test out various options.
Option 1:  Use a catering kitchen on the estate
Option 2:   See if a friendly cheesemaker would like to rent us their space
And Option 3, which presented itself while booking in on a course for learning about Blue Cheese:
Rent the training dairy at the School of Artisan Food.
Option 1 was abondoned quite quickly as not only was the kitchen not available but we also had no maturing space for anything we made (although we did consider purchasing a few wine fridges for the purpose).
Option 2 was investigated but bringing non EHO approved milk into someone’s work space to make a completely different type of cheese which the cheesemaker had no HACCP for was a can of worms that the people we approached would rather wasn’t opened and, to be honest, that’s understandable.  Option 3 however had legs.
Enter Lee Anna Rennie Dairy co-cordinator for the School of Artisan Food, who loved the idea and researched us a price and set about working out what the School would need from us in order to make this idea reality.
At the same time, we also looked into the possibility of hiring the Little Cheesery, a mobile cheesemaking unit which has been developed by a company in Derby.  They actually specialise in stainless steel work and custom making as well as assembling food standard production lines.  The Little Cheesery is something they knocked together to show what they can do in terms of cheese equipment and it has proved really quite popular for demonstrations and fairs as well as for people like us who want a home for some trial batches.
A visit to both was necessary so off I drove to the School of Artisan Food for a look around and then a few days later off I drove again to Derby to look over the Little Cheesery.
It was a tough choice to make, actually, in the end.  The Little Cheesery is remarkably well equipped and fits a lot of stuff into a small space, actually rather more than we needed.  The dairy at the School of Artisan Food also has a lot of equipment, far more than we need, but of course they run professional cheesemaking courses covering every type of cheese from hard, mountain-style cheese to soft lactic cheese so diverse equipment is required.  It has many other attractions too, the possibility of a milk supply if we had wanted, their extensive research library, the waterbath for controlled lactofermentation tests and the cheese care services of Lee Anna as well.
The thing that really made the decision crystal clear in my mind, though, was just the fact it is a permanent building with its own functioning infrastructure.  The basic things like not having to plug a trailer into three phase electricity or connect up to a water supply etc are taken care of meaning that when it comes to the problems you have to troubleshoot (because let’s not be so naïve as to think there won’t be any) they are related to the milk, the make and the cheese and not fixing the electrics.
With any decision, you choose what problems you’d rather be dealing with.  We chose to focus on understanding the milk and the cheese.  I’m glad we did.

Choosing a Cheese: The Neal’s Yard Dairy Dilemma

When I left Neal’s Yard Dairy, I had a vague idea of learning how to make a traditional dales type of cheese like Cheshire (the house cheese where I grew up) or Lancashire (the fabled house cheese of my dad’s childhood).  I also had a pipe dream of my own orchard and market garden and a yoghurt making facility where I made yoghurts and fruit coulis to be sold together using  rare and interesting varieties of cherries, pears, apricots, strawberries, rhubarb or whatever other fruit took my fancy.  A visit to Caroline Atkinson at Hill FarmDairy to make Stawley, reminded me how much I enjoy the pace of a lactic cheese make.  Nine months at Holker Farm Dairy getting my head around drainage of a washed rind cheese made me wonder if I really did want to put that all to one side and make something entirely different in future.  Equally, memories of the sticky, greasy, gloopy and slimey business that is rind washing cheeses did put me off the idea of making a washed rind of my own.

When I first got in touch with Rose, they had made a Chaource on a very much ‘in the kitchen’ basis which tasted really pretty darn good.   I was very keen to make a lactic cows milk cheese and to be honest this did encourage me to keep the email correspondence going in those early stages.  The fact that she also was interested in making yoghurt (albeit for a frozen yoghurt range primarily) was an added bonus.  Should it ever be even a remote possibility, Oxfordshire is a considerably better place climate-wise to try and plant the odd fruit tree than Cumbria.
I did my market research too – by which I mean I got in touch with Jason Hinds and Bronwen Percival at Neal’s Yard and asked them what they suggested would be a good choice for a dairy that was just setting out.
‘Bloomy rind soft cheese and continental style blue’ came the reply.
‘Does a lactic cheese qualify as bloomy rind?’
‘Yup’
Emboldened, Rose and I set about our sales projections and planning with a soft lactic cheese in mind and to then bring on a gorgonzola style blue a year or so later into production.
‘What about doing a washed rind though?’ she asked.
‘Well I have made one before,’ I said, reluctant to abandon all that I’d learnt in Cumbria for projects new, ‘I could probably be up for doing one again if we could have a bit of help on the rind washing.’
We tentatively pencilled it in for year 5.
‘I’d quite like to do a hard cheese too’ Rose ventured.
‘I think we’d need to think about that further down the line when we’ve got more money.  It will probably need more equipment than our soft cheeses…. but we could definitely have a go.’
So we were decided.  Year 1 would be a delicate little lactic cheese, year 2 would see the launch of our blue and we would then let those establish themselves for a few years before embarking on anything new but a washed rind and a hard cheese were a possibility.  The Cheshire / Lancashire or Cotherstone type of cheese was still in with a chance.
Why so many cheeses?  Wouldn’t it be better to just do one cheese and do it right?
It’s a very valid and good point, but I think if we don’t take the possibility of maintaining the quality of all of our cheeses lightly and are always trying to improve, then we can manage it.  It also appeals to my nature to have a variety of work to do and have the challenge of doing it all well.  It’s not the easy path.  There are risks that we’ll take our eyes off one of the cheeses and mess it up.  There are plenty of examples of cheesemakers who make a large variety of cheeses and make a range of decent but not amazing cheeses.  There are also compelling examples of people who sensibly limit their product range to only one cheese and just make it good: Kirkham’s Lancashire, Stichelton to name but two.  However being nothing if not fussy about what I make and obstinate to boot, I believe I have the tenacity, doggedness and pig-headedness to make it work.  Although not commonly seen as such, I think, in this instance, these will be positive character attributes.
So, all set, we begin finding our site, getting our plans together and preparing for our planning application and build.  We call in Ivan Larcher and he designs us a beautiful layout in which we can make a lactic cheese and a blue cheese with a little yoghurt room off the side for playing around with yoghurt making and lactofermentations.  It’s all good.
But time moves on and while we are battling the planning process and pursuing the all important question of where our dairy should be (it’s going to be a permanent structure so we’d better get this vital point right), the industry waits for no man or woman. Julie Cheyney is making a lovely lactic cows cheese, St JudeDavid Jowett is alternating his mountain cheese makes with Alscot, his lactic cheese.  Jason also knows of a couple in Suffolk experimenting with a Brie.
So, one day, after heading in to meet Bronwen and ask if they might be prepared to mature on some of our lactic cheese trials that we hope to make later this year before the dairy is built, I get home to discover 2 missed calls from one Mr Jason Hinds.  I call back.
‘Anne,’ he says without preamble, ‘ I’m about to throw you a curveball, but you know me and curveballs, so I’ll carry on…’
‘Go on, I’m listening.’
‘What we really need right now isn’t a white rinded cheese.  We could really do with a washed rind.’
Gulp.
He carried on, explaining what they felt they needed on their counter and I mentally reversed our white rind lactic cheese to year 5 and brought forward the washed rind to year 1 to see how I felt about that.  Although I’d been entirely decided about the lactic cheese, I found that I actually didn’t feel particularly upset about switching things around and we ended the conversation by agreeing that I’d talk to Rose and we’d both consider the matter further.
Meanwhile I had a Blue Cheese course to go on at the School of Artisan Food where I’d have chance to talk to Ivan Larcher about the idea so I emailed him to ask how it might affect our dairy plan and to warn him I’d be asking him about it when I saw him.
‘What do you want to do?’ Ivan asked, getting to the point with clear sighted accuracy and without beating about the bush, ‘Make a cheese you want to make or sell to Neal’s Yard?’
A good question.
I examined my motives and in doing so, I realised that, having spent 16 years at Neal’s Yard, I did want them to sell my cheese.  In part, I wanted the friends I have there to be excited about what I’m making, but also I know from working at Holker with Martin that if anyone can be relied upon to push you, always ask for the cheese to be better and make sure you aren’t resting on your laurels, it’s Neal’s Yard Dairy.  I want someone to be a pain in the arse and insist that I make them better cheese.
That said, I want to make what I want to make.  So in answer to Ivan’s question, I want to do both.  I want to make what I want to make and I want to sell to them.
In terms of a washed rind cheese, I want to look to Italy for inspiration, just as I did with our blue cheese.  Italy is my second home.  I’ve spent about a tenth of my life there over the years and in many ways I’ve grown up there.  It doesn’t matter which city I arrive in or whether I’ve been there before or not, I am at home.  While France boasts wonderful washed rind cheeses (and I’ve been helping out with Mons at Borough Market recently so I’ve been getting to know some of them in much more detail), I don’t have the connection with France that I do with Italy.  So if we’re talking washed rind, then I want to make something based on Taleggio with its sweet, milky, honeyed, savoury flavour profile and its silky texture.
In terms of lactic cheese, well we’ll see, in Year 5, if they are interested.  They can plan and look for gaps in their range as any efficient shop or affineur would but that’s not the only thing that makes your product choice for you.  Sometimes you just respond to a cheese that’s damn good.  In other words, if I make it delicious enough, they will buy it.  I do like a challenge.

Musical Chairs or Where to Site a Dairy

When Rose and I first spoke about their cheesemaking plans, she explained that one of the big obstacles was that they had not yet found an appropriate place on the estate to build the dairy.  A couple of places had been proposed.  She had her favourite.  Neither one was without its problems.

Chair No 1, Manor Farm

Manor Farm, was close to Rose’s house and the main road through Nettlebed, with a lovely view over the hills looking to the south west, but, unfortunately, also with a tenant..

Chair No 2, The Grain Dryer

The other site, known to us as the Grain Dryer Site, was basically a field next to a sawmill and a barn with grain drying silos, hence the name.  There were no tenant issues here but equally the build would be much bigger and more expensive.  There was no structure we could use, so everything, including the foundations and hardcore needed to be put down.  It was also potentially more difficult to get our planning permission too, as it would need to be a completely new build.
The Grain Dryer site, looking back to our potential neighbours
Looking north to the copse, our potential view from the make room

Chair No 3, At the Dairy itself

Both sites offered a challenge but a third possibility presented itself.  There was a field adjacent to the milking parlour and the cows on the farm itself.  It wasn’t a popular option with the farm managers as they need to expand the milking parlour sometime in the next five years and need their space as much as possible, however in theory it was an option.
Around this time, we called in Ivan Larcher to advise us and help design the dairy.  He visited all 3 sites and pronounced in favour of the field by the milking parlour.  A dairy should be close to the milk ideally after all.  However shortly after Ivan’s visit, the farm managers decided that the field was too valuable to them to give up.  The other sites on the estate were on flinty soil, no use for grazing land and not particularly easy to farm for arable too.   This field was good grazing land for the cows and they needed it.  It was a very fair argument and one we accepted.  Back to our first two sites then.

Chair no 4, Off the Estate

With both of these sites problematic for the moment, we were considering going with the latter when Rose’s cousin made an offer of a barn on his farm, just off the estate.  It was a big, wooden clad barn, attractive to look at and with plenty of space.
The problem here was that Rose has a major business rule:
‘Don’t go into business with friends or family but become friends with people you go into business with.’
While an element of family involvement had to be on the cards if she wanted to build a creamery that would buy from the estate’s farm (itself a family business), using her cousin’s barn seemed unwise in case he had cause at any point to regret his offer and discovered, a couple of years in, that actually he didn’t like having cheesemaking on his doorstep.  Lest family relations become strained, his kind offer was declined.

Back to Chair no 2 then

So we returned to the Grain Dryer site.  We adapted Ivan’s drawings to the new site and its orientation and investigated what we would need to get together in order to present an application for planning permission: a business plan, architects drawings, an ecologist’s report stating that we would not be damaging the environment. We emailed the highways agency to check they would have no objection.  Along the way we made the unfortunate discovery that in Oxfordshire the council requires new builds to conform to BREEAM which sets out requirements for the new building to be as energy efficient as possible.  Unfortunate, that is, in that it would involve an audit to a standard that is as thick as Thackeray’s Vanity Fair, only with A4 pages and that it would add at least £10k to our costs, the principles of being as sustainable and environmentally friendly as possible and keeping our energy consumption as low as we can are actually pretty key to our whole ethos. While it largely applies to buildings larger than the one we planned to build, the council were still keen to enforce it.  Then the Highways Agency got in touch – the access road had insufficient visibility, in their view, given the speed limit of the main road at that point.
This bombshell dropped just before Christmas leading to a slightly dispiriting atmosphere over the Christmas break and many a curse was sent the way of the Highways Agency in my house.  Damn them , what were they trying to do, make sure people didn’t die on the roads or something?  They  needed us to cut down 250m of trees in both directions to improve the vision splay and unfortunately some of those trees were ancient woodland which would make the ecologist, who, until now, was very happy with our plans, because we are putting in a wetland system that will have a positive impact on wildlife, very unhappy indeed.
the yellow lines show the potential tree destruction – a very long way along the road in both directions
In the New Year we found a Highways Agency consultant (no I never knew they existed before now either) and they arranged to visit the site and look at the road.  Meeting them was very positive, they pointed out that because the road was curved (although it doesn’t look that way on the maps), the cars were slowing down and drove at considerably less than the sixty miles an hour that was the speed limit.  In their opinion this meant less trees needed taking back and the ancient woodland would be safe.  However we still had a case to fight and despite the report and speed survey they intended to carry out we had no guarantee that the Highways Agency would agree.  In addition, the architects and BREEAM consultant had indicated that we would need to raise around £600k to build the place and have it conform with the expected standards.

Chair no 5, The Temporary Home

With a long and potentially complicated planning application in the offing, ever more reports that needed to be generated and a lot of cash to be raised, Rose’s mother came up with the extremely sensible suggestion that we look for a temporary home, so that we could at least start making cheese even though our planning application and build wasn’t finished.  We looked at nearby light industrial units and found one that had potential.  Not as picturesque as the dairy we wanted to build but perfectly functional if the costs stacked up.
We wouldn’t be able to stay in it for all that long as it wasn’t big enough for us to make more than one type of cheese and we wouldn’t have much maturing space but it was worth doing the number crunching.  Rose’s mother was also able to let us know that the situation at site no 1, Manor Farm had changed and it was now potentially a possibililty..

Chair no 6 or is it no 1 again

A second and third visit to the industrial unit revealed some rather unpleasant and food tainting smells coming from a metalworks next door which ruled that site out of the running.  However, good news, the site at Manor Farm was indeed possible.
So the twisting turning route of our game of musical chairs has spun through the full 360 until we’re back at the place we first thought of.  It has a structure already and hard foundations so the building costs won’t be as much as at the Grain Dryer site.  It also only needs change of use planning permission rather than full planning permission for a new build.  The signs are good.  Ivan is designing us another dairy layout, ecologists are reporting, the highways shouldn’t have a problem with access as the road leads out into the village where the speed limit is a very sedate speed.  The aim is to apply for planning permission in the next month.

Nettlebed Creamery

Well, first off, apologies for a long absence.  It’s not that I’ve been doing nothing worth writing about, it’s pure disorganisation.  However to remedy this, it’s time to put pen to paper or rather fingers to keyboard and talk about something I’ve been superstitiously not blogging in case of jinxing the operation…. Nettlebed Creamery.

So, what has changed?  Well, it’s fast becoming the worst kept secret in my life anyway, as I talk about it to everyone I meet and progress is being made, so it’s time to set it out on the world wide web for all to see.
What is Nettlebed Creamery I hear you cry?  Well, are you sitting comfortably?  Then I’ll begin…
Back in the winter of 2012 as I sat surrounded by snow up a hill in Cumbria, I began looking for my next cheesemaking venture.  The time had come to move on from Holker, Martin and Nicola needed someone local who would be able to be a more permanent fixture and believed they had found someone, I wanted to try other types of cheesemaking.  A couple of possibilities presented themselves, Old Hall Farm in Cumbria which as we all know now didn’t work out, and the tantalising possibility of cheesemaking with Rose Grimond in Oxfordshire.
I had met Rose, on a number of occasions, through my sister Jane who, while working on the Mons Cheesemongers Borough Market stall way back in about 2007, had been introduced to the stallholder next door and got chatting.  Rose, at that time, was acting as a representative, promoter, wholesaler and retailer of produce from Orkney.  Part of that involved a stand at Borough Market which sold meat, cheese, oatcakes and smoked fish but probably most excitingly for Jane and me, the sweetest, juiciest scallops (‘as big as yer heeed’ as Jane remarked) and fresh sea urchins.  We had many a delicious weekend seafood treat courtesy of the Orkney Rose stand.  However, fast forwarding about 5 years, Rose had wound up her retail and wholesale business, moved to her family home of Nettlebed in south east Oxfordshire and had her first little boy.  Surfacing from new motherhood as her son grew a little older, Rose began to look for another business to get her teeth into.
Nettlebed Estate, the family estate run by her mother and her aunt, has an organic dairy herd of Friesian Holsteins crossed with Montbeliard and Swedish Red.  The milk of this carefully managed and farmed herd was and is being sold to Dairycrest for drinking milk.  Dairycrest delivered the bad news that the organic milk market was at capacity, so they would be cutting the organic premium they had been paying and would quite probably be looking at further cuts in future.  The farm and estate owners met to discuss how to proceed.
The wisdom in farming is that to succeed you have to get big, get different or get out.
Options A and C didn’t appeal but getting different did.
‘We should be making cheese!’ Rose opined with enthusiasm.
At first they pursued the idea with a local lady looking to change career and make cheese, but ultimately parted company due to different ideas of what to make.  Around this point, I entered the scene.
Initially, I contacted Rose because I was looking to arrange a month or so perhaps, working at Grimbister Cheese on Orkney making Seator’s Orkney cheese.  I still haven’t done this, but priorities have changed a bit since then.  I wondered if she had contact details and any recommendations of somewhere to rent for the duration.  During those enquiry emails we skated around the topic of cheesemaking:
‘Oh so you’re making cheese, how interesting….’
‘Oh so you want to make cheese on your estate and need a cheesemaker, how interesting….’
Finally, after meeting the family and farm managers, Rose and I began work in earnest to get the cheesemaking enterprise off the ground.  We looked at potential sites for a creamery and chose one, then changed our minds, then changed our minds again, then again.  Each had its advantages and disadvantages.  One of them seemed on balance to have more advantages than disadvantages until we got down the planning permission route and hit a dead end over an access road.  Finally we are back with the one we first thought of and that Rose had always had her eye on.  Planning permission applications are being drawn up again and the business plan that Rose created a year or so ago is being revised yet again to accompany our application.
This time, I am pretty confident that we won’t change our minds again.  Maybe that is what prevented me putting fingers to keyboard before.  This choice of site is for keeps… unless the council say otherwise.
